About the role and team
We have a new and rare opportunity for a junior or mid-level Compulsory Third Party (CTP) lawyer to join our growing Insurance practice based in our Perth office.
Our Insurance WA team has approximately 85 people located across Adelaide, Perth and Darwin. The Insurance WA team is a defendant insurance legal team, working across both General Insurance and Statutory Insurance matters, including CTP, workers' compensation, recoveries, liability, professional indemnity and general insurance. This is a fantastic hands-on Insurance role, with significant learning, development and progression opportunities, and the opportunity to work with interesting clients, including some of Australia's top insurers.
Key responsibilities
You will be involved in a variety of matters including:
- providing advice – including on liability and quantum - to the Insurance Commission of Western Australia (the sole Compulsory Third Party insurer for motor vehicle accidents in WA);
- acting for out-of-state insurers defending WA CTP claims;
- litigation in the District Court of WA, including attending chamber summons hearings, directions hearings, compromise hearings and special appointments; and
- advising on the interpretation and application of statutory provisions relevant to CTP and motor vehicle accidents, including the Motor Vehicle (Third Party Insurance) Act 1943.
